Walikake is now under #M23/RDF control. a major strategic win, hours after a meeting in Doha between Tshisekedi and Kagame. #DRC largest #tin ore mine, Bisie, located in Walikale territory, was evacuated just a few days ago by its operator the Canadian company Alphamin Resources

Chalk streams are as biodiverse and rare as any tropical rainforest. England has 85% of the world’s chalk streams. But Labour’s planning bill allows them to be polluted by developers and offset elsewhere. But how do you offset an irreplaceable habitat? theguardian.com/environment/20…
